Specifications
Name Value
Type Parameter
Number of Pins 256
Max Operating Temperature 85°C
Min Operating Temperature -40°C
Operating Supply Voltage 1.8V
Memory Type ROMless
Propagation Delay 7.5 ns
Frequency (Max) 217MHz
Number of Logic Blocks (LABs) 24
Speed Grade 7
Radiation Hardening No
RoHS Status RoHS Compliant
